Contenu | Rechercher | Menus

Annonce

Si vous avez des soucis pour rester connecté, déconnectez-vous puis reconnectez-vous depuis ce lien en cochant la case
Me connecter automatiquement lors de mes prochaines visites.

À propos de l'équipe du forum.

#1 Le 03/05/2005, à 18:01

Starsky

Install Dacode + postgresql

Salut todo el mundo ..


   Je tente désespérement d'installer un quelconque CMS sur mon joli apache2 (parce que mes pages php sont pas tres fonctionnelles qd meme smile ) mais je veux absolument utiliser postgresql ...
d'ou mon probleme ... il n'y a pas bcp de CMS qui marche avec cette BDD : il y dacode (si vous en connaissez d'autres ??? ... je suis preneur)
bref ..; j'ai suivi les instructions d'install ... et à la connection, il me colle ... une fatal error : unknown fonction pg_pconnect .... !!! hic !? ... j'ai pourtant installé le paquet php4-pgsql ... bref je comprend pas ... une idée ?

J'ai trouvé dacode aussi sur les sources universes ... mais bon il veut m'installer les dependances : apache et tout ... alors que j'ai déjà apache2 ...

Bon voilà ... c'est vague mais vous pourrez sans doute m'aiguiller ...

Merci par avance


......que j'aime ta couleur café !

Hors ligne

#2 Le 04/05/2005, à 17:01

Starsky

Re : Install Dacode + postgresql

Bon j'ai réglé le probleme ... mais maitenant j'ai petite erreur :

Warning: pg_pconnect(): Unable to connect to PostgreSQL server: FATAL: IDENT authentication �chou�e pour l'utilisateur "starsky" in /var/www/dacode/phplib/dbpgsql.php3 on line 96


Personne ....?
big_smile

Dernière modification par Starsky (Le 04/05/2005, à 17:03)


......que j'aime ta couleur café !

Hors ligne

#3 Le 04/05/2005, à 17:26

coffee

Re : Install Dacode + postgresql

http://lecoindespotes.free.fr/article.php3?id_article=22

J'y parle de pg mais c'est pas propre
EDIT: dans le sens j'ai pas encore compris comment assigné une base par utilisateur


Nom d'un tupperware habillé en streetware mangeant de la confiture de pouère et qui se dite où est-ce que je suis ouère !
Tiens mon blog
Les blagues sous forme de fausses aides sont susceptible de ban (ex: rm)

Hors ligne

#4 Le 04/05/2005, à 17:30

cep

Re : Install Dacode + postgresql

Starsky a écrit :

/var/www/dacode/phplib/dbpgsql.php3 on line 96

Déjà, voir ce que dit cette ligne 96 ?

Prob. d'identifiant ?

Hors ligne

#5 Le 04/05/2005, à 18:11

Starsky

Re : Install Dacode + postgresql

bah je suis pas sûr en fait ... j'ai bien complété mon config.php3:

$this->sql_backend  = "pgsql";


        //   Put there the informations about the database.
        $this->sql_host     = "localhost";
        $this->sql_port     = "5432";
        $this->sql_user     = "starsky";
        $this->sql_passwd   = "xxxxxxxxx";
        $this->sql_db       = "dacode";

mon dbpgsql.php3 tente de se connecter à la base en demandant les infos que j'ai rentré comme si dessous :

Function pconnect($host, $port='5432', $login, $passwd, $database) {
        $this->db  = pg_pconnect('host='.$host.' dbname='.$database.
            ' user='.$login.' password='.$passwd.' port='.$port);
        return $this->db;

J'ai pourtant bien ajouté un nouvel utilisateur avec tous les droits à ma base createuser -WU (avec password) "starsky" pour le nom de user ... je me connecte à ma base sans probleme avec psql ...
je vois pas ce qui peux déconner ...

Coffee : je jete un coup d'oeil à ta doc ... je vous tiens au courant ...;) Merci pour votre aide

Dernière modification par Starsky (Le 04/05/2005, à 18:11)


......que j'aime ta couleur café !

Hors ligne

#6 Le 04/05/2005, à 18:17

Starsky

Re : Install Dacode + postgresql

Ok je suis en train de regarder la première page là ... et tu dis de changer ca :

# TYPE DATABASE USER IP-ADDRESS IP-MASK METHOD

local all all trust

host all all 127.0.0.1 255.255.255.255 trust

# Using sockets credentials for improved security. Not available everywhere,

# but works on Linux, *BSD (and probably some others)

local all all ident sameuser

Tu peux m'expliquer vite fait ?


......que j'aime ta couleur café !

Hors ligne

#7 Le 04/05/2005, à 19:17

coffee

Re : Install Dacode + postgresql

Ben à moins d'avoir un serveur ident (qui fournit des infos user) je vois pas trop l'utilité de l'utiliser. Donc je te propose une conf sans ident juste en local.
le fichier à modifier est /etc/postgresql/pg_hba.conf


Nom d'un tupperware habillé en streetware mangeant de la confiture de pouère et qui se dite où est-ce que je suis ouère !
Tiens mon blog
Les blagues sous forme de fausses aides sont susceptible de ban (ex: rm)

Hors ligne